The Sun Hydraulics RVGAKHV (RVGAKHV) is a ventable, pilot-operated, balanced piston relief cartridge designed for precise pressure regulation. This normally closed valve begins to open to tank port 2 when the inlet port 1 pressure reaches the set threshold, effectively throttling flow to maintain desired pressure levels. Equipped with a vent port 3, it allows for remote control through other pilot or two-way valves. The valve is known for its accuracy, low-pressure rise relative to flow, smooth and quiet operation, and moderate speed. It accepts maximum pressure at port 2 and is suitable for cross-port relief circuits; however, spool leakage should be considered in such applications. The main stage orifice is safeguarded by a 150-micron stainless steel screen. This valve is not recommended for load-holding applications due to potential spool leakage. The RVGAKHV features Sun's floating-style construction to prevent internal binding from excessive installation torque or machining variations. It operates with a maximum pressure of 5000 psi (350 bar) and has a capacity of 60 gpm (240 L/min). Its response time is typically around 10 ms with a control pilot flow ranging from 15 to 20 in\u00b3/min (0.25 to 0.33 L/min). It requires an installation torque of 150-160 lbf ft (203-217 Nm) and has an adjustment screw internal hex size of 5/32 in (4 mm). Cartridges with EPDM seals are intended for phosphate ester fluid systems; exposure to petroleum-based fluids can damage these seals. The valve's design includes considerations such as backpressure on the tank port being additive to the valve setting at a ratio of 1:1 and factory pressure settings established at a flow rate of 4 gpm (15 L/min).

Ventable, pilot-operated, balanced piston relief cartridges are normally closed pressure regulating valves. When the pressure at the inlet (port 1) reaches the valve setting, the valve starts to open to tank (port 2), throttling flow to regulate the pressure. They provide a vent port (port 3) that connects between the main piston and pilot stage to provide for remote control by other pilot or 2-way valves. These valves are accurate, have low pressure rise vs. flow, they are smooth and quiet, and are moderately fast.
- A remote pilot relief on port 3 (vent) will control the valve below its own setting.
- Will accept maximum pressure at port 2; suitable for use in cross port relief circuits. If used in cross port relief circuits, consider spool leakage.
- Main stage orifice is protected by a 150 micron stainless steel screen.
- Not suitable for use in load holding applications due to spool leakage.
- Back pressure on the tank port (port 2) is directly additive to the valve setting at a 1:1 ratio.
- Cartridges configured with EPDM seals are for use in systems with phosphate ester fluids. Exposure to petroleum based fluids, greases and lubricants will damage the seals.
- Incorporates the Sun floating style construction to minimize the possibility of internal parts binding due to excessive installation torque and/or cavity/cartridge machining variations.
| Cavity | T-17A |
| Series | 3 |
| Capacity | 60 gpm240 L/min. |
| Factory Pressure Settings Established at | 4 gpm15 L/min. |
| Maximum Operating Pressure | 5000 psi350 bar |
| Control Pilot Flow | 15 - 20 in³/min.0,25 - 0,33 L/min. |
| Response Time - Typical | 10 ms10 ms |
| Maximum Valve Leakage at 110 SUS (24 cSt) | 4 in³/min.@1000 psi65 cc/min.@70 bar |
| Adjustment - Number of Clockwise Turns to Increase Setting | 55 |
| Valve Hex Size | 1 1/4 in.31,8 mm |
| Valve Installation Torque | 150 - 160 lbf ft203 - 217 Nm |
| Adjustment Screw Internal Hex Size | 5/32 in.4 mm |
| Locknut Hex Size | 9/16 in.15 mm |
| Locknut Torque | 80 - 90 lbf in.9 - 10 Nm |
| Model Weight | 1.60 lb0,70 kg |
| Seal kit - Cartridge | Viton: 990-017-006 |
